Brewers trade JJ Hardy to the Twins for Carlos Gomez
The Twins have another new shortstop, trading for JJ Hardy from the Brewers
17
JJ Hardy has been the subject of trade rumors for months now, and a deal has finally been made. Hardy is heading to the Twins, ostensibly to replace Orlando Cabrera, who was traded to the Twins before the trade deadline.

The Brewers got outfielder Carlos Gomez in return. Last year, Gomez hit .229 with 3 HR and 28 RBI in 137 games.
